EA announced Battlefield REDSEC this morning. It’s a free-to-play battle royale mode set in California backyards, beaches, and a destructible environment called Fort Lyndon.
Like other battle royale games, 100 players are dropped into the world, and the tactical destruction of the battlefield plays a huge role in how the game unfolds. As part of Redsec, there is also a new mode called Gauntlet, which is also free to play and pits eight teams of four-player squads against each other in a series of dynamic round-based objectives, with squads given five minutes to complete the objective.
“Battlefield Season 1” also launches today and is called “Rogue Operations” and features three new weapons, a new map, and a new melee combat mode called Strikepoint. This will be a season where Battlefield 6 will continue into the holiday season, and there will also be a shared battle pass with REDSEC.
